Andrew Lang (1844 – 1912) was a Scots poet, novelist, literary critic, and contributor to the field of anthropology. He is best known as a collector of folk and fairy tales. The Andrew Lang lectures at the University of St Andrews are named after him. Lang was also a prolific author of works both fiction and non-; he wrote his own fairy tales such as Prince Prigio and Prince Ricardo of Pantouflia , and wrote numerous historical texts. 'The Escape Of The Mouse' is a fairy-tale that was published as a part of the collection book 'The Lilac Fairy Book' in 1910. This story represents a brilliant example of celtic folklore. This story is about blood-thirsty and avenging princes. 'Once an insult is made it cannot be forgiven' — so they think, and the revenge leads to a chain of terrible events.
